Microsoft SQL Server 2016 is GA
New version of Microsoft SQL Server 2016 is GA. The product announcements through Technet’s blog post is here. Interesting features that come out with this release. VMware vSphere C# Client will be discontinued in the Next Major vSphere Release
VMware is announcing today that the Windows-based C# client will be discontinued in the Next Major release of VMware vSphere. The only way to continue to manage VMware vSphere 6.next will be by using vSphere Web client, which we all know today has plenty of problems (slow, Flash plugin crashes, Client Integration plugin crashes…).
